If you have an add-on VPN client app installed, disconnect and remove that and try again.


If not… Seems the particular Nike server (one of many) that you are accessing is overloaded or malfunctioning.


Most major sites have many servers, in various locations around the planet, and sometimes those servers get updated or they can malfunction or have other issues. Many of the providers also use content delivery networks, which can cache results from the canonical Nike website. If the content delivery network can’t connect to Nike, you’ll get errors similar to what is reported.


Put differently… If any of us try this same web-access test, we may well reach a different server at Nike, or a different server within the content delivery network, and we can get a different result.


What to do? Maybe try booting into Safe Mode, as that can clear some odd local problems. If that does not work, try again later.


How to use safe mode on your Mac - Apple Support


Otherwise, wait until Nike sorts this, or contact Nike support directly.
